Train ‘accident’ victims rescued
The ‘victims’ getting emergency treatment from rescue workers.
BEAUFORT: A train “accident” with a vehicle simulation exercise involved several agencies rescue team, said Fire Station Chief Mohammad Hasbullah Nenggok.

Among the agencies involved were the police (PDRM), Civil Defence Force (APM), District Hospital Beaufort and Queen Elizabath Kota Kinabalu, Railway Department, District Office, Information Department, Welfare Department, District Council, Rela and Sapura.

Advertisement
The training was about an accident that occurred when a vehicle found to have been hit by the train and the train slipped off the runway.
